Mountain bike trails Maniago are set against the dramatic backdrop of the Carnic Prealps in Italy's Friuli-Venezia Giulia region. The area features a diverse landscape, transitioning from the plains to mountainous terrain, including challenging climbs and gentler paths along the Cellina torrent. This varied environment provides an extensive network of routes, from unpaved roads to singletracks, suitable for different skill levels.

Poffabro is one of the 100 most beautiful villages in Italy: the painter Armando Pizzinato called it "an example of the most rational and imaginative spontaneous architecture of our Pre-Alps." The stone houses with wooden balconies, arches, and porticoes create an atmosphere of modest intimacy that blends well with the surrounding landscape.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available in Maniago?

Maniago offers a wide network of mountain bike trails, with over 60 routes available on komoot. These range from easy paths to challenging mountain climbs, catering to various skill levels.

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ails around Maniago?

The terrain around Maniago is incredibly diverse, transitioning from the plains to the dramatic Carnic Prealps. You'll find everything from challenging mountain climbs and singletracks like those leading to Monte Jouf, to gentler cycle paths along the Cellina torrent, and unpaved roads. This variety ensures a dynamic riding experience.

Are there mountain bike trails suitable for beginners in Maniago?

Yes, Maniago has options for beginners. There are 19 easy mountain bike routes available, perfect for those new to the sport or looking for a more relaxed ride. These routes often explore the plains or follow less demanding paths.

What about more challenging mountain bike routes for experienced riders?

Experienced riders will find plenty of challenging terrain in Maniago. There are 16 difficult mountain bike routes, often featuring significant elevation gain in the Carnic Prealps. For example, the Malga Jouf – View of Torrente Cellina loop from Maniago offers nearly 1,000 meters of ascent over 28 kilometers.

When is the best time of year to go mountain biking in Maniago?

Maniago's mountain bike trails can often be enjoyed year-round, especially those at lower elevations or in shaded areas. The diverse terrain means that even in cooler months, some routes remain rideable. Spring and autumn generally offer pleasant temperatures and beautiful scenery for exploring the region.

Are there circular mountain bike routes available in Maniago?

Yes, many of the mountain bike routes in Maniago are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ish in the same location. A popular moderate option is the Old Castle of Maniago loop from Maniago, which takes you through varied terrain and past historical sites.

What interesting sights or landmarks can I see while mountain biking in Maniago?

Maniago's trails often pass by significant natural and historical landmarks. You can explore routes that offer panoramic views of the Friulian plain from Monte Jouf, or cycle past the ruins of the Old Castle of Maniago. The area is also rich with natural beauty, including the picturesque Valcellina and nearby lakes like Lake Barcis and Lake Tramonti. Some routes even lead to viewpoints like the 'Skywalk del Dint' overlooking Lake Barcis.

Are there any huts or mountain passes accessible by mountain bike in the area?

Yes, the region around Maniago features several huts and mountain passes that can be incorporated into mountain bike tours. Notable huts include Pradut Hut and Rupeit Hut. For mountain passes, you might encounter the Clautana Pass or Forcella Racli, offering challenging climbs and rewarding views.
